Vlad Larichev is an Industrial AI Lead at Accenture Industry X, where he explores how artificial intelligence will transform the way we design, develop, and operate across the entire product lifecycle. His focus is on building scalable and trustworthy AI systems in complex, regulated industrial environments – and understanding what these early shifts reveal about the broader future of work.
Vlad’s current work centres on the concept of a digital reasoning thread – a logic layer that connects tools, data, and decisions across disciplines and processes. He investigates how AI will move from chatbots and copilots to agentic, multimodal systems capable of acting in the physical world – not only reasoning with language, but learning to interact through perception, simulation, and autonomous coordination.
With a background in engineering, software development, and industrial AI innovation, Vlad brings experience from both startups and large-scale enterprises. He has developed predictive platforms, digital twins, and multilingual AI systems, and co-founded Enviot, a company focused on IoT and spatial computing for smart infrastructure.
Vlad also contributes to research and knowledge exchange as an external lead for Smart Devices and Industrial AI at the German Research Center for Artificial Intelligence (DFKI), where he supports PhD candidates working on connected products and embedded intelligence.
